Nebraska Battery Storage Overview
The average cost of home battery storage in Nebraska is $1028 per kWh of storage capacity. A typical 10 kWh system costs approximately $10,280 before incentives, or $7,196 after the 30% feder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C).
Nebraska receives 4.5 average peak sun hours daily, enabling solar-plus-storage homeowners to achieve 60-80% grid independence. Battery storage captures daytime solar overproduction for use during evening peak hours, reducing grid dependence year-round.

Popular Battery Systems in Nebraska
| Battery System | Capacity | Power | Installed Cost | Warranty |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| SolarEdge Home Battery | 9.7 kWh | 5 kW | $10,000 - $13,000 | 10 years |
| Generac PWRcell | 18 kWh | 4.5 kW | $12,000 - $20,000 | 10 years |
| Tesla Powerwall 3 | 13.5 kWh | 11.5 kW | $12,000 - $14,500 | 10 years |
| Enphase IQ Battery 5P | 5 kWh | 3.84 kW | $6,000 - $8,000 | 15 years |

Nebraska does not currently have a dedicated state battery incentive program, but the 30% federal Investment Tax Credit applies to all battery installations with 3+ kWh capacity, reducing your cost by nearly a third.
A typical home battery in Nebraska can provide 9+ hours of backup power for essential loads like lights, refrigerator, WiFi, and phone charging. For whole-home backup during extended outages, you may need multiple batteries or a larger system like the Generac PWRcell.
